What Are Open-Frame Generators?
Definition and Design
As its name suggests, these are rugged units that come with open metal frames housing the engine, alternator, and other components. Designed for accessibility, open-frame generators are what you imagine a classic generator looks like. They are also known to produce standard, less refined AC power. However, most modern open-frame models today, like those from Gentrax, now feature inverter technology, which means they can deliver pure sine wave output despite their industrial design.
Usage Scenarios
Typically built for more demanding tasks, open-frame generators are commonly used in heavy-duty environments where high power output is needed, like in construction sites or outdoor events. Their durable structure makes them ideal for tradies and job sites. As they’re built to handle tough conditions, they also serve as reliable electricity backup for emergencies in more industrial settings.
Pros and Cons
Their main advantages are power and affordability, as many open-frame models often come with higher wattage and cheaper price tags. However, they tend to be noisier, bulkier, and heavier than compact enclosed models. While newer models may offer pure sine wave output, their open construction still makes them louder and less portable. If generator performance is your top priority and you don’t care much about the portability and noise levels, open-frame units may work for your needs.
What Are Inverter Generators?
Definition and Technology
As the name suggests, inverter generators power appliances using advanced inverter technology. They produce electricity in three phases—first by converting raw AC power to DC, then back to AC—which results in a cleaner, more stable pure sine wave output that won’t fry sensitive electronics like laptops and smartphones. These units can also adjust their engine speed based on the current load, so they’re more energy efficient than traditional models.
Key Benefits
The biggest perks of inverter generators are quiet operation, portability, and fuel efficiency, making them one of the most suitable backup power systems for various applications.

Key Differences Between the Two Generator Types
So, what makes these two generators different? Let’s discuss.
Power Output Quality
While both generator types can now deliver pure sine wave power, inverter generators are still more commonly associated with consistent, clean output ideal for electronics, and there are still other older open-frame generator models that produce rawer power output that might fluctuate. If you still prefer to get an open-frame generator, opt for one that features inverter technology like the ones by Gentrax.
Operational Noise
Due to their insulated housing and variable engine speeds, inverter generators are much quieter than open-frame ones. Quiet and energy-efficient inverter generators in Australia now have decibel ratings that are within the range of the sound of a normal conversation. Open-frame models, even those with inverter features, are still much louder due to their larger engines and exposed design.
Portability and Efficiency
As they’re designed for more permanent setups, open-frame generators tend to be bulkier and heavier than enclosed inverter generators. As a result, they’re more likely to have a lower score when it comes to portability. Enclosed inverter generators tend to be designed more towards portability and ease of use, so they can be transported and stored anytime, anywhere.
As for efficiency, both generators are efficient power sources, especially if you get an open-frame model with inverter technology. However, if the open-frame unit you get cannot modulate engine speed based on demand, then inverter generators become much more energy and fuel-efficient.

How do I determine the right size generator for my home or business needs in Australia?
Add up the wattage of the appliances you want to run, then choose a generator with a bit more power than that total. Don’t forget to consider how long you’ll need it to run and whether you need it for portable or stationary use.
